Flexographic (Flexo) Resin Plates are the primary imaging medium used in the flexographic printing process. These plates are made of photopolymer materials—a flexible, light-sensitive resin that transfers ink onto various substrates.
In the production of exercise books and stationery, these plates are mounted onto the printing cylinders of flexo ruling machines. The raised surface of the plate carries the ink (for lines, squares, or logos) and makes direct contact with the paper, allowing for high-speed, high-volume production with consistent quality.

Brand
Thickness Specifications
DuPont (USA)
1.7mm, 2.28mm, 2.84mm, 3.94mm
Asahi Kasei (Japan)
1.14mm, 1.7mm, 2.84mm, 3.94mm
MacDermid (USA)
1.14mm, 1.7mm
